FAQ

  • Q: Why do MRI machines make loud noises during scans? A: The noises come from the rapid switching of gradient coils that generate precise magnetic fields necessary for capturing detailed images.

    Q: Can MRI scans be done with contrast agents? A: Yes, sometimes contrast agents like gadolinium are used to highlight specific tissues or blood vessels, improving visibility of certain conditions.

    Q: How should MRI machines be maintained? A: Regular calibration, cryogen level checks, and environmental control are essential for maintaining stable magnetic performance and image accuracy.

    Q: Is MRI safe during pregnancy? A: MRI is typically considered safe during pregnancy, especially after the first trimester, but contrast agents are usually avoided unless medically necessary.

    Q: Can MRI be used in veterinary medicine? A: Yes, MRI is widely used in veterinary hospitals to diagnose brain, spine, and joint conditions in animals with the same precision as in human medicine.
